Why You're Unpleasant After a Move

Transferring to a new community decreases happiness. Here's why-- and also what to do concerning it.

No one that evacuated a U-Haul this summertime would differ with the concept that moving is a miserable experience. Whether you went 20 miles or 2,000, the large stress as well as exhaustion of evacuating your whole life and setting it down once again in a different place suffices to generate at the very least a temporary funk.

Sadly, new research shows that the well-being dip caused by moving may last longer than formerly anticipated. In a 2016 research study in the journal Social Indicators Study, joy scientists from the Netherlands and also Germany hired young person volunteers in Dusseldorf in between 17 as well as 30, a mix of residents and also travelers from various other parts of Germany, and used an application to consistently sound them with four questions:

How are you really feeling?
What are you doing?
Where are you?
That are you with?
Throughout two weeks, study individuals spoke, read, shopped, functioned, examined, ate, worked out as well as went for beverages, sometimes alone, occasionally with a partner, family members, or good friends. By the end, some interesting information had emerged.

Initially, Movers and also Stayers invested their time differently. The Moving companies, for instance, invested much less time on "active leisure" like workout and pastimes-- much less time in general, actually, on all tasks outside the home/work/commute grind. Movers additionally invested more time on the computer than Stayers-- and also they liked it much more.

Second, despite the fact that Movers and Stayers spent similar amounts of time eating with pals, Stayers videotaped greater degrees of satisfaction when they did so.

Research writers Martijn Hendriks, Kai Ludwigs, and Ruut Veenhoven posit that moving creates a perfect storm of worry. As a Moving company, you're lonesome due to the fact that you do not have buddies around, however you might really feel as well depleted and stressed to buy social interactions outside your comfort zone. Anyhow, you're not obtaining nearly as many invites because you don't called many individuals.

The worse you really feel, the less effort you take into activities that have the possible to make you happier. It's a descending spiral of motivation and power intensified by your absence of the kinds of good friends that can help you break out of it. Consequently, Moving companies may choose to stay at home surfing the web or texting far-away friends, although researches have connected computer system use to lower degrees of joy.

When Movers do push themselves to choose beverages or supper with new pals, they might discover that it's less satisfying than going out with long-time close friends, both because migrants can't be as choosey regarding that they associate, as well as due to the fact that their ties dig this aren't as limited, which can make them feel less comfy and also supported. That can simply reconfirm the desire to stay home.

Recently, doing a radio interview regarding my publication This Is Where You Belong: The Art and also Scientific Research of Loving the Location You Live, I was discussing the turmoil as well as isolation of relocating when the recruiter asked me, "Yet are individuals typically pleased with the fact that they moved?"

The response is: not really. I despise to state that since for as much as I proclaim the benefits of taking down roots in a solitary location, I'm not actually anti-moving. It can sometimes be a clever option to specific problems.

Nonetheless, Finnish, Australian, as well as UK studies have actually shown that relocating doesn't usually make you better. Australian and Turkish located that between 30 as well as 50 percent of Movers regret their decision to relocate. A 2015 study showed that current Movers report more miserable days than Stayers. "The migration literary works shows that migrants might not obtain the best out of movement," create Hendriks, Ludwigs, and Veenhoven.

The inquiry is, can you overcome it?

Relocating will always be difficult. If you remain in the middle of, recovering from, or getting ready for a step, you require to recognize that points will not be all rainbows and unicorns in the new city. That's totally typical.

However you additionally require to choose created to boost just how pleased you really feel in your brand-new location. In my book, I discuss that location add-on is the sensation of belonging as well as rootedness where you live, however it's likewise one's well-being in a particular place, and also it's the result of specific behaviors and activities. As you dial up your place add-on, your joy and well-being also boost. It takes some time. Place add-on, states Katherine Loflin, peaks in between 3 and also 5 years after a step. It starts, nonetheless, with options about exactly how you spend time in your day-to-day live.

Below are three selections that can assist:

Leave the house. You might be tempted to spend weeks or months nesting in your brand-new house, find this but the boxes can wait. Rather, explore your new area and city, preferably walking. Walking has actually been program to enhance tranquil, and also it opens the door to pleased explorations of dining establishments, shops, spots, and people.
Accept as well as expand social invites. As we've seen, these relationships will possibly involve some disappointment that the new people aren't BFF material. Think about it like dating: You have actually reached kiss a great deal of frogs prior to you find your prince.
Do the things that made you pleased in your old place. If you were an ardent member of a disc golf league before you relocated, locate the new league below. Once more, you might be discouraged to understand that nobody appreciates what an excellent player you are. Persistence, Grasshopper. That will come in time.

If your post-move sadness is crippling or sticks around longer than you believe it should, consult with a specialist. You may need extra help. Or else, slowly pursue making your life in your new area as delightful as it remained in your old place. It will certainly happen. Ultimately.
